Gallowhill hiking trails primarily refer to routes within the Renfrewshire area of Scotland, characterized by accessible urban and community paths. The region features developed shared-use paths, often transforming former railway lines into routes for walking and cycling. While some Gallowhill locations offer woodland exploration or city high points, the trails in this guide focus on connectivity and local landmarks. The terrain generally includes gentle gradients suitable for various outdoor activities.

The trig point on Saucel Hill offers an incredible view of Paisley, including the town centre with Paisley Abbey and Town hall easily recognised. To the South the Gleniffer Braes can be seen and to the North, the view includes Glasgow Airport and the Kilpatrick Hills. A perfect place to catch a stunning sunset.

A medieval abbey with beautiful architecture through out. The abbey also has a tower that you can climb. The stairs are spiral and incredibly narrow but the view is great and worth the climb.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many hiking trails are available around Gallowhill?

There are over 390 hiking trails around Gallowhill, offering a wide range of options for different preferences and skill levels. The area is well-regarded by the komoot community, with an average rating of 4.4 stars from over 370 reviews.

What kind of terrain can I expect on Gallowhill hiking trails?

Hiking around Gallowhill, particularly in the Renfrewshire area, features accessible urban and community paths. Many routes utilize former railway lines transformed into shared-use paths for walking and cycling. You'll find gentle gradients, urban green spaces, and routes connecting local landmarks, making for generally easy and moderate walks.

Are there easy hiking routes suitable for beginners in Gallowhill?

Yes, Gallowhill offers many easy hiking routes perfect for beginners. Out of the nearly 400 trails, over 240 are classified as easy. An example is the Paisley Abbey loop from Paisley Gilmour Street, which is 3.2 miles (5.1 km) and takes about 1 hour 18 minutes.

Are there any circular walks around Gallowhill?

Many of the trails around Gallowhill are designed as loops, offering convenient circular walks. For instance, the Saucel Hill Trig Point – Paisley Abbey loop from Paisley Canal is an easy 3.2-mile (5.2 km) route that combines natural and historical sights. Another option is the Field Gate Near Lay-By loop from Ralston, a moderate 7.0-mile (11.2 km) trail.
